Eurodental is looking for a qualified Associate Dentist to join their practice in Swindon, offering both full-time and part-time positions. Candidates must hold relevant certifications, GDC registration, and an NHS performer number, with at least one year of experience preferred. The role involves conducting dental examinations, diagnosing and treating various oral health issues, performing procedures like fillings and extractions, and educating patients about oral hygiene and preventive care.

The Associate Dentist will work collaboratively with a dedicated dental team to ensure high-quality patient care. The position includes benefits such as free onsite parking and a flexible schedule from Monday to Friday, with expected working hours ranging from 8 to 40 hours per week. Excellent communication skills are essential for effectively interacting with patients.

More about the NHS
The National Health Service (NHS) is a cornerstone of healthcare in the United Kingdom, established in 1948 with the simple yet profound principle of providing healthcare to all citizens, free at the point of use. This revolutionary system aimed to ensure that access to medical services would not depend on an individual’s financial situation, a concept that has since become fundamental to British societal values.
